CICS Resource and Command Checks

Note: Not all of the commands listed here are currently supported by Enterprise Server.
EXEC CICS COMMAND Details of resource checking Command security checking

(default class CCICSCMD - governed by environment variable ES_CLASS_XCMD)

  Default resource class name Environment variable governing resource class Resource Type of access required Resource Type of access required
ACQUIRE         TERMINAL UPDATE
ACQUIRE for BTS FCICSFCT ES_CLASS_XFCT BTS repository file UPDATE    
CANCEL ACICSPCT ES_CLASS_XPCT transid READ    
CANCEL for BTS FCICSFCT ES_CLASS_XFCT BTS repository file UPDATE    
COLLECT STATISTICS         STATISTICS READ
COLLECT STATISTICS FILE FCICSFCT ES_CLASS_XFCT file READ STATISTICS READ
COLLECT STATISTICS JOURNALNAME JCICSJCT ES_CLASS_XJCT journal READ STATISTICS READ
COLLECT STATISTICS JOURNALNUM JCICSJCT ES_CLASS_XJCT journal READ STATISTICS READ
COLLECT STATISTICS PROGRAM MCICSPPT ES_CLASS_XPPT program READ STATISTICS READ
COLLECT STATISTICS TDQUEUE ACICSPCT ES_CLASS_XPCT tdqueue READ STATISTICS READ
COLLECT TRANSACTION DCICSDCT ES_CLASS_XDCT transid READ STATISTICS READ
CREATE CONNECTION         CONNECTION ALTER
CREATE CORBASERVER         CORBASERVER ALTER
CREATE DJAR         DJAR ALTER
CREATE DOCTEMPLATE RCICSRES ES_CLASS_XRES   ALTER DOCTEMPLATE ALTER
CREATE ENQMODEL         ENQMODEL ALTER
CREATE FILE FCICSFCT ES_CLASS_XFCT file ALTER FILE ALTER
CREATE JOURNALMODEL         JOURNALMODEL ALTER
CREATE LSRPOOL         LSRPOOL ALTER
CREATE MAPSET MCICSPPT ES_CLASS_XPPT mapset ALTER MAPSET ALTER
CREATE PARTITIONSET MCICSPPT ES_CLASS_XPPT partitionset ALTER PARTITIONSET ALTER
CREATE PIPELINE         PIPELINE ALTER
CREATE PARTNER         PARTNER ALTER
CREATE PROCESSTYPE         PROCESSTYPE ALTER
CREATE PROFILE         PROFILE ALTER
CREATE PROGRAM MCICSPPT ES_CLASS_XPPT program ALTER PROGRAM ALTER
CREATE REQUESTMODEL         REQUESTMODEL ALTER
CREATE SESSIONS         SESSIONS ALTER
CREATE TCPIPSERVICE         TCPIPSERVICE ALTER
CREATE TDQUEUE DCICSDCT ES_CLASS_XDCT tdqueue ALTER TDQUEUE ALTER
CREATE TERMINAL         TERMINAL ALTER
CREATE TRANCLASS         TCLASS ALTER
CREATE TRANSACTION ACICSPCT ES_CLASS_XPCT transid ALTER TRANSACTION ALTER
CREATE TSMODEL         TSMODEL ALTER
CREATE TYPETERM         TYPETERM ALTER
CREATE URIMAP         URIMAP ALTER
CREATE WEBSERVICE         WEBSERVICE ALTER
DEFINE ACTIVITY FCICSFCT ES_CLASS_XFCT BTS repository file UPDATE    
DEFINE PROCESS FCICSFCT ES_CLASS_XFCT BTS repository file UPDATE    
DELETE FCICSFCT ES_CLASS_XFCT file UPDATE    
DELETE ACTIVITY FCICSFCT ES_CLASS_XFCT BTS repository file UPDATE    
DELETEQ TD DCICSDCT ES_CLASS_XDCT tdqueue UPDATE    
DELETEQ TS SCICSTST ES_CLASS_XTST tsqueue UPDATE    
DISABLE PROGRAM MCICSPPT ES_CLASS_XPPT program UPDATE EXITPROGRAM UPDATE
DISCARD AUTINSTMODEL         AUTINSTMODEL ALTER
DISCARD CORBASERVER         CORBASERVER ALTER
DISCARD DJAR         DJAR ALTER
DISCARD DOCTEMPLATE RCICSRES ES_CLASS_XRES   ALTER DOCTEMPLATE ALTER
DISCARD ENQMODEL         ENQMODEL ALTER
DISCARD FILE FCICSFCT ES_CLASS_XFCT file ALTER FILE ALTER
DISCARD JOURNALMODEL         JOURNALMODEL ALTER
DISCARD JOURNALNAME JCICSJCT ES_CLASS_XJCT journal ALTER JOURNALNAME ALTER
DISCARD PARTNER         PARTNER ALTER
DISCARD PIPELINE         PIPELINE ALTER
DISCARD PROCESSTYPE         PROCESSTYPE ALTER
DISCARD PROFILE         PROFILE ALTER
DISCARD PROGRAM MCICSPPT ES_CLASS_XPPT program ALTER PROGRAM ALTER
DISCARD REQUESTMODEL         REQUESTMODEL ALTER
DISCARD TCPIPSERVICE         TCPIPSERVICE ALTER
DISCARD TDQUEUE DCICSDCT ES_CLASS_XDCT tdqueue ALTER TDQUEUE ALTER
DISCARD TERMINAL         TERMINAL ALTER
DISCARD TRANCLASS         TCLASS ALTER
DISCARD TRANSACTION ACICSPCT ES_CLASS_XPCT transid ALTER TRANSACTION ALTER
DISCARD TSMODEL         TSMODEL ALTER
DISCARD URIMAP         URIMAP ALTER
DISCARD WEBSERVICE         WEBSERVICE ALTER
DOCUMENT     DOCUMENT  
ENABLE PROGRAM MCICSPPT ES_CLASS_XPPT program UPDATE EXITPROGRAM UPDATE
EXTRACT EXIT MCICSPPT ES_CLASS_XPPT program READ EXITPROGRAM UPDATE
EXTRACT STATISTICS         STATISTICS READ
FEPI         FEPI  
HANDLE ABEND PROGRAM MCICSPPT ES_CLASS_XPPT program READ    
INQUIRE ACTIVITYID FCICSFCT ES_CLASS_XFCT BTS repository file READ    
INQUIRE AUTINSTMODEL         AUTINSTMODEL READ
INQUIRE AUTOINSTALL         AUTOINSTALL READ
INQUIRE BEAN         BEAN READ
INQUIRE BRFACILITY         BRFACILITY READ
INQUIRE CFDTPOOL         CFDTPOOL READ
INQUIRE CLASSCACHE         CLASSCACHE READ
INQUIRE CONNECTION         CONNECTION READ
INQUIRE CORBASERVER         CORBASERVER READ
INQUIRE CONTAINER FCICSFCT ES_CLASS_XFCT BTS repository file READ    
INQUIRE DELETSHIPPED         DELETSHIPPED READ
INQUIRE DJAR         DJAR READ
INQUIRE DOCTEMPLATE RCICSRES ES_CLASS_XRES   READ DOCTEMPLATE READ
INQUIRE DSNAME         DSNAME READ
INQUIRE DUMPDS         DUMPDS READ
INQUIRE ENQMODEL         ENQMODEL READ
INQUIRE EXCI         EXCI READ
INQUIRE EVENT FCICSFCT ES_CLASS_XFCT BTS repository file READ    
INQUIRE EXITPROGRAM MCICSPPT ES_CLASS_XPPT program READ EXITPROGRAM READ
INQUIRE FILE FCICSFCT ES_CLASS_XFCT file READ FILE READ
INQUIRE HOST         HOST READ
INQUIRE IRC         IRC READ
INQUIRE JOURNALMODEL         JOURNALMODEL READ
INQUIRE JOURNALNAME JCICSJCT ES_CLASS_XJCT journal READ JOURNAL READ
INQUIRE JVM         JVM READ
INQUIRE JVMPOOL         JVMPOOL READ
INQUIRE JVMPROFILE         JVMPROFILE READ
INQUIRE MODENAME         MODENAME READ
INQUIRE MONITOR   &